Manchester United has been in contact with Casemiro and his agent since the referee blew the final whistle in the humiliating defeat against Brentford last Saturday. The club made an approach to Real Madrid about the player but still hasn’t made an official bid yet for the 30-year-old footballer but remains optimistic.

Yesterday it was reported by one of the closest sources to the Spanish giants Josep Pedrerol, that the signing could be happening after Casemiro was really tempted on making a move this summer after the Red Devils reportedly offered him a five-year contract and double the wages he currently earns with the Merengues.

Today it was reported by Relevo that Real Madrid’s president Florentino Pérez, met with the Brazilian midfielder at the training center in Valdebebas and told him that despite them wanting him to stay, they would not get in the way of the transfer if he decides to leave because he has earned the right to chose.

Fabrizio Romano has also reported today that the player will have a conversation with his manager Carlo Ancelotti in the next hours to have a discussion about his future. The former Sao Paulo centre-midfielder feels really tempted by the move to Old Trafford but won't decide anything before talking to his coach.

An update from his teammate

After all the backlash that the rumors have caused, Real Madrid’s midfielder Federico Valverde was spotted today in his car signing autographs to fans as he was leaving a training session with his team. The people surrounding the car asked him about Casemiro, to which he responded: “He hasn’t said anything. I don’t know anything. Of course I want him to stay”.
